Camping, Coffee & Hiking Sibeabea 🇮🇩 (Lake Toba)
As soon as I arrived to Lake Toba and started to explore the area, I thought this would be an amazing place to go camping. Thankfully after looking around for a few days, I found the perfect spot to rent a tent and spend the night right along the lake. Although the weather wasn't the most cooperative when I first arrived, I still had a great time spending the night in a tent. It was in the perfect location too, as it's only a 10 minute drive from the campsite to Sibeabea, the largest statue of Jesus in the world. This turned out to be a perfect, peaceful place to start the day after a night at camp.
